	<abstract><![CDATA[<p>The Pew Internet &amp; American Life Project is releasing another of its ongoing reports tracking Americans' use of the internet today (and someone leaked me an advance copy), and this report contains some really important news:</p>

<p>* More than 60 million people (31% of all Americans online) say they were online during the 2006 campaign to get information about candidates and/or exchange views via email. They call this growing group "campaign internet users." This group trends young (duh); wealthy; well-educated; and...</p>]]></abstract>
